如題,今天做了一個探索,得出結果是: 均有打斷程序並返回對應值,如果不設置返回值則返回undefined。 設計程序如下: ...
主要內容: 區別的介紹 代碼演示區別 建議 . 區別的介紹 我們在平時的編碼中javascript中經常會用到 return false 語句來阻止事件的向上傳遞,其實 return false 語句包含了 層意思: 阻止觸發事件的元素的默認動作 比如說一個link lt a href http: www baidu.com gt lt a gt ,它的默認動作就是遷移到baidu首頁 阻止觸發事 ...
2013-04-11 16:37 0 4026 推薦指數:
如題,今天做了一個探索,得出結果是: 均有打斷程序並返回對應值,如果不設置返回值則返回undefined。 設計程序如下: ...
因為有父, 子節點同在, 因為有監聽事件和瀏覽器默認動作之分. 使用 JavaScript 時為了達到預期效果經常需要阻止事件和動作執行. 一般我們會用到三種方法, 分別是 stopPropagation(), preventDefault() 和 return false. 它們之間有什么區別 ...
) { if (event.button == 2) { event.preventDefault(); } ...
“return false”之所以被誤用的如此厲害,是因為它看起來像是完成了我們交給它的工作,瀏覽器不會再將我們重定向到href中的鏈接,表單也不會被繼續提交,但這么做到底有什么不對呢? 可能在你剛開始學習關於jQuery事件處理時,看到的第一個例子就是關於如何阻止瀏覽器執行默認 ...
1、語法為:return 表達式; 2、w3c中的解釋: 也就是:當代碼執行到return語句時,函數返回一個結果就結束運行了,return后面的語句根本不會執行。 舉個栗子: function myFun() { console.log("Hello ...
在平時項目中,如果遇到需要阻止瀏覽器默認行為,大家經常會用return false;和event.preventDefault()來阻止,但對它倆的區別還是有些一知半解,於是看了文檔,查了些資料,在此總結下它倆的區別,順便帶上event.stopPropagation()一起區分下。 一、原生 ...
首先在js中,我們常用return false來阻止提交表單或者繼續執行下面的代碼,通俗的來說就是阻止執行默認的行為。 function a(){ if(True) return false;},這是沒有任何問題的。 如果我改成這種 ...